Chukia Pathar - Sarupathar, Golaghat
Chukia Pathar is a village situated in the Sarupathar subdivision of Golaghat district, Assam. It is located approximately 7 km from the tehsil headquarters in Sarupathar and around 59 km from the district headquarters in Golaghat. Gondhkoroi serves as the Gram Panchayat for Chukia Pathar village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Chukia Pathar is 294948. The village covers a total geographical area of 341.2 hectares and falls under the 785601 pincode. Sarupathar is the nearest town, located about 7 km away.
Chukia Pathar village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.
Population of Chukia Pathar
As per Census 2011, Chukia Pathar village has a total population of 650 people, consisting of 321 males and 329 females. The village has 145 households and a sex ratio of 1,024 females per 1,000 males. There are 70 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 444 literate and 206 illiterate residents. Additionally, 2 people belong to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Chukia Pathar are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 650 | 321 | 329 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 70 | 34 | 36 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 2 | - | 2 |
| Literate Population | 444 | 236 | 208 |
| Illiterate Population | 206 | 85 | 121 |

Transport and Connectivity of Chukia Pathar
Chukia Pathar is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through bus services. The nearest railway station is located within 2-5 km of Chukia Pathar.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Private Bus Service | Yes | Available within village |
| Railway Station | No | Available within 2-5 km |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Sarupathar to Chukia Pathar is about 7 km, with a usual travel time of around 15-30 minutes. Similarly, the road distance from Golaghat to Chukia Pathar is about 59 km, with the usual travel time around ~1.7 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
Banking and Postal Services in Chukia Pathar
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Chukia Pathar village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within 2-5 km |
| ATM | No | Available within 2-5 km |
| Post Office | Yes | Available within village |
Health Facilities in Chukia Pathar
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Chukia Pathar village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within 1-2 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within 1-2 km |
